Mission and Program Overview

Mission

Iwlc's mission is to advance women's leadership. Iwlc is dedicated to the development, advancement, and promotion of women, the organizations they serve, and to impacting the greater iowa economy.

Governance Explanations

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 1

The board of directors, by resolution adopted by a majority of the directors in office, may designate and appoint one or more committees, each of which shall consist of two or more directors, which committees, to the extent provided in the resolution, shall have and exercise the authority of the board of directors in the management of the corporation; provided, however, that no such committee shall have the authority of the board of directors to elect, appoint, or remove directors or fill vacancies on the board or any of its committees; or adopt, amend, or repeal the articles or bylaws. Such committees shall include the executive committee and the conference committee. The appointment of any such committee and the delegation of authority shall not operate to relieve the board of directors of any responsibility imposed upon it by law. Each committee shall fix its own rules governing the conduct of its activities as the board of directors may request.

Form 990, Part VI, Section A, Line 4

The bylaws were updated in january 2019. The largest change made was updating the titles of the board committees that have the power to act with authority on behalf of the board of directors.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 11B

The form 990 is prepared by an independent accounting firm. After the return is prepared, a full and complete draft is provided to management and the audit committee for detailed review and approval. Once approved the full and complete draft is provided to the entire board prior to filing with the irs.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 12C

To ensure the organization operates in a manner consistent with its charitable purposes and does not engage in activities that could jeopardize its tax-exempt status, periodic reviews shall be conducted. In addition, each director, principal officer and member of a committee with governing board delegated powers shall annually sign a statement which affirms such person: has received a copy of the conflicts of interest policy, has read and understands the policy, has agreed to comply with the policy, and understands the organization is charitable and in order to maintain its federal tax exemption it must engage primarily in activities that accomplish one or more of its tax-exempt purposes. In connection with any actual or possible conflict of interest, an interested person must disclose the existence of the financial interest and be given the opportunity to disclose all material facts to the directors and members of committees with governing board delegated powers considering the proposed transaction or arrangement. After disclosure of the financial interest and all material facts, and after any discussion with the interested person, he/she shall leave the governing board or committee meeting while the determination of a conflict of interest is discussed and voted upon. The remaining board or committee members shall decide if a conflict of interest exists. The parties involved, the process, and the final determination is documented in the minutes.

Form 990, Part VI, Section B, Line 15

The board of directors determines the ceo's and coo's compensation. The process includes comparability data and contemporaneous substantiation of the deliberation and decision making process. Iwlc has two board members with extensive human resource and non-profit board experience and are heavily involved in decisions around ceo and coo compensation decision. This process was last completed in 2013.

Supplemental Narrative

Additional Explanations

Form 990, Part III, Line 2

The ascent leadership program was started in 2019 to serve as a virtual leadership class led by resources that were contracted through another company.
